President Dr Mohamed Muizzu has officially designated Valla, located in Dhaalu Atoll, as part of Kudahuvadhoo to support economic development on the island.
The change was made through Presidential Decree No. 21/2025, under the Decentralisation Act (Act No. 07/2010), using the powers granted to the President under Section 134(a) of the Act.
This move fulfils a pledge made by the President during a meeting with Kudahuvadhoo residents on 5 March 2025, where he promised to allocate Valla Island to boost the island’s economic growth.
With the enactment of the decree, the appendix of Presidential Decree No. 2/2025, which outlines the establishment of inhabited islands in the Maldives, has been updated and published in the Government Gazette.
